Frequently Asked Questions Are push-up bars better than floor push-ups? Yes, for two reasons. First, the elevated handles put your wrists in a neutral position, eliminating the 90-degree wrist extension that causes pain during floor push-ups. Second, the extra height gives you a deeper range of motion — studies show this increases chest muscle activation by up to 15% compared to flat-floor push-ups. How much weight can they hold? What exercises can I do besides push-ups? Beyond standard push-ups, you can use them for close-grip (tricep focus), wide-grip (chest), pike push-ups (shoulders), L-sit holds (core), planche leans (advanced), and deficit push-ups for maximum range of motion.
